Que es la célula......​

Social Studies
1 answer:
Luden [163]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

la célula es el componente básico de todos los seres vivos. El cuerpo humano está compuesto por billones de células. Le brindan estructura al cuerpo, absorben los nutrientes de los alimentos, convierten estos nutrientes en energía y realizan funciones especializadas. Las células también contienen el material hereditario del organismo y pueden hacer copias de sí mismas.

What was the major idea of the Protestant reformation?
tino4ka555 [31]

The Protestant Reformation was a major 16th century European movement aimed initially at reforming the beliefs and practices of the Roman Catholic Church. Its religious aspects were supplemented by ambitious political rulers who wanted to extend their power and control at the expense of the Church.
